Course structure

• Foundations of Schizophrenia: Diagnosis and Etiology
• Psychopharmacology and Treatment Strategies for Schizophrenia
• Psychosocial Interventions and Recovery-Oriented Care
• Neurobiology and Cognitive Functioning in Schizophrenia
• Stigma, Advocacy, and Public Health Perspectives
• Writing and Communication Skills for Mental Health Professionals
• Research Methods and Evidence-Based Practices in Schizophrenia
• Cultural and Ethical Considerations in Schizophrenia Care
• Family Systems and Support Networks in Schizophrenia Management
• Advanced Topics in Schizophrenia: Emerging Trends and Innovations

A Graduate Certificate in Schizophrenia is increasingly significant in today’s market, particularly in the UK, where mental health awareness and specialized care are growing priorities. According to recent statistics, 1 in 6 people in the UK experience a mental health problem weekly, with schizophrenia affecting approximately 1 in 100 individuals. This highlights the urgent need for professionals equipped with advanced knowledge and skills in schizophrenia care and management. The certificate addresses current trends, such as the integration of digital health tools and personalized treatment plans, which are reshaping the mental health industry. Professionals with this qualification are better positioned to meet the rising demand for evidence-based interventions and holistic care approaches.
